Resource - Update ComfyUI Universal Media Loader - One single interactive node to load Images, Videos, GIFs, Audio & Canvas Presets

Enable HLS to view with audio, or disable this notification

34 Upvotes

Hello

I got tired of cluttering my workflows with 5 different loader nodes depending on what I was feeding them (Load Image, Load Video, VHS, Audio Loaders, Empty Latent calculators, etc.).

So I built **ComfyUI_UniversalMediaLoader** , a single, unified node with a rich interactive UI that handles everything:

✨ Key Features:

  • 📁 Drop Anything: Images (PNG/JPG/WEBP), Videos (MP4/MOV/WEBM), Animated GIFs, and Audio files (WAV/MP3/FLAC).
  • 🎨 Canvas Planner Mode: When no file is loaded, use it as a visual resolution/aspect ratio planner (1:1, 16:9, 4:3, 3:2 + Landscape/Portrait toggle) with automatic 32px grid snapping and Megapixel clamping for SDXL/Flux latents.
  • ✂️ Visual Crop & Outpaint: Interactive bounding box with aspect ratio locking. Pull it outside the image bounds to instantly generate outpaint masks & padding.
  • 🖌️ Inpaint Mask Brush: Draw inpainting masks directly inside the node with brush/eraser and mouse wheel size control.
  • 🎬 Video & GIF Timeline: Full timeline with trim handles, playhead scrubbing, custom FPS resampling, audio mute/loop, and frame extraction.
  • 🎵 Audio Waveform & Speed Scaling: Waveform display, 1-second magnet trim snapping, and time-stretching with pitch preservation (0.10x to 4.00x).

📦 Modular Unpack Nodes:

  • 📐 Universal Size Unpack: Feeds exact width/height/aspect ratios to Empty Latent nodes instantly without decoding heavy image/video tensors.
  • 🖼️ Universal Image Unpack: Outputs RGB, RGBA, and inpaint masks. Connected to a Video or GIF, it automatically extracts a 3-frame batch [Start, Playhead, End].
  • 🎧 Universal Audio Unpack: Outputs clean audio waveform dictionaries, exact sample rate, trimmed durations, channel count, and handles time-stretching.
  • 🎞️ Universal Video Unpack: Decodes videos & GIFs into frame batches [B, H, W, C] with synchronized masks and audio tracks.

I saw a Seedance 2.5 prompt in facebook and thought let me try this prompt in minimax h3 and see if it can do some kung fu. I was surprised that it was not too bad. System 3090 24 gb vram 64gb system ram, using a minimax workflow with latent upscale, minimax_h3_fl2v_lightx2v_turbo_4step_v0.1 at 0.50 strength, Komfy kitchen attention, and H3 SLA attention. First pass at 0.4 which is 864x480, 2x latent upscale brings it up to 1728x960. The 6 seconds generation took 349 seconds to complete.

Discussion CMP 170HX vs 3090 results MiniMax H3 R2V

2 Upvotes

TL;DR 170HX ~35% faster than 3090

I ran a CMP 170HX 8 GB unlocked to 64 GB vs 3090 24 GB VRAM mostly apples to apples.

CMP 170HX was in an ancient prebuilt Acer, Intel i3-7000, 32 gb ram, OS Ubuntu Server 26.04 LTS. Card was unlocked to 64 GB VRAM and pcie 2 x4. Card was setup on a riser since I couldn't fit it in the case and run the fans with my fancy cardboard/painters tape shroud. Power limited to 175 watts. Temps stayed 69-71 C.

3090 FE is in a newer machine. Ryzen 5 3600 (still need to swap out to a 5900X I have), 64 gb ram, OS Windows 11. Not power limited for this test.

Both systems ran same work flow, Minimax H3 R2V, default workflow, default options except Match was changed to MAX on most the runs, no speed ups, no extra nodes, no fine tunes, same prompt, two reference images.

608x352 five seconds MAX 170HX 84.17s (00:01:24.17) 3090 106.05s (00:01:46.05)

864x480 fifteen seconds MAX 170HX 839.08s (00:13:59.08) 3090 1254.16s (00:12:54.16)

1344x768 five seconds MAX 170HX 658.79s (00:10:58.79) 3090 963.56s (00:16:03.56)

1344x768 ten seconds MAX 170HX 2017.82s (00:33:37.82) 3090 3082.64s (00:51:22.64)

1344x768 fifteen seconds MAX 170HX 4189.64s (01:09:49.64) 3090 6399.76s (01:46:39.76)

608x352 five seconds Match 170HX 1st run, model load, 218.75s (00:03:38.75)

608x352 five seconds Match 170HX 2nd run, model already loaded, 68.64s (00:01:08.64)

I ran a bunch of other gens not listed. The 170HX was pretty consistently 35% faster. Except on the first workflow done. Model load time was 150.11s due to the PCIe 2x4. In my opinion, 170HX is worth it. Way less power/heat than the 3090's and faster. Once model is loaded, you are good to go.

Discussion Best Minimax H3 optimization

78 Upvotes

Now that dust has settled, I was wondering what's the community insight on the best configuration for Minimax H3.

Personally I have been using lightx 4-step Lora with 5/6 steps (less than that audio is a gamble). I couple that with sage attention. For sampling I use Euler sampler and Beta scheduler.

I keep resolution at 768p (0.6MP) for quality. 480p (0.2MP) for testing. It keeps consistency so much better.

On direction I learnt to prompt for closeups when possible, so will make better use of available pixels. Aspect ratio also helps there. I mostly use 1 shot since transitions is not something H3 excels at. I find better results with only 1 shot and using camera tricks.

EasyCache while faster, is not good match with turbo lora, so i don't use it anymore. Haven't used Sol-Attn as I read it really hit quality.

Question - Help MiniMax H3 ref2va: mouth keeps moving during instrumental passages — I measured it, it only drops by half. What actually stops it?

1 Upvotes

**Setup*\*

- MiniMax H3, hybrid b30-49-int8

- ref2v LightX2V turbo LoRA v0.1, rank 20 resized bf16, strength 1.0

- 6 steps, er_sde / beta, 0.8MP (1216x672), Sage Attention, RTX 4090

- Real song locked into the audio half of the AV latent with PixaromaH3AudioSync

(NOT ref_audio — that's a style reference, it does not drive anything)

- Verified: output audio vs source waveform correlation = 0.9994

So the audio is correct. The problem is purely visual.

**The problem*\*

My singer's mouth keeps moving during purely instrumental passages. It's not

wild flapping — it reads as if she's still phrasing, jaw and lips working at

roughly half amplitude. On a 4-minute clip it's obvious every time the vocal

drops out for more than about 2 seconds.

**What I measured*\*

Single continuous close-up, no cut, face filling the frame for the whole 15.08s.

The audio window is sung for the first 7.5s and strictly instrumental for the

last 7.5s (I get vocal spans from an HDemucs separation of the track).

I cropped a fixed box on the mouth, converted to grayscale, and took the mean

absolute frame-to-frame difference:

sung half: 3.25

instrumental half: 1.77

ratio: 0.54

So the model DOES react to the absence of voice — motion drops by half — but it

never goes to zero. My prompt for that shot contained an explicit clause:

"Her mouth follows <Audio 1> exactly, instant by instant: it moves ONLY while a

human voice is actually sounding, and it is completely closed and still during

every gap between phrases and every instrumental moment, however short."

That clause is doing something. It just isn't doing enough.

**What did NOT help*\*

I read the thread about H3's dual flow schedule (video shift 12 / audio shift 3)

and thought a mis-stepped audio stream might be degrading the mouth conditioning.

I wired in the native MiniMaxH3SigmaShift node explicitly (12 / 3), same seed,

same prompt, same audio.

Result: the two renders were bit-identical. 362/362 frames, mean difference

0.0000/255. Those values are already the internal defaults, so the node changes

nothing for this. Posting that so nobody else burns an evening on it.

**What DOES work (but it's a workaround, not a fix)*\*

Structural framing. I now detect instrumental gaps longer than 1.2s in each

segment programmatically, and force a shot with no mouth in frame over them —

macro on an earring, a hand on the mic stand, the bass strings, brushes on a

snare. The defect becomes impossible rather than discouraged. 16 of the 20

segments in my current clip are handled this way.

It works 100% of the time. But it dictates my edit, and I'd rather not have my

shot list decided by a model limitation.

**Questions*\*

  1. Is the turbo LoRA the culprit? I saw a comment claiming the turbo LoRAs are

    distilled at 0.5MP. I'm running one at 0.8MP. Does anyone have a side-by-side

    of lip sync quality at 0.5 vs 0.8 with the same seed?

  2. Does the base model at higher step counts (no turbo LoRA) actually close the

    mouth on silence, or does it just push the same 0.54 ratio down a bit?

  3. Is there any way to CONDITION the silence rather than describe it? Something

    that tells the model "no voice in this span" at the latent level rather than

    in the prompt.

  4. Has anyone tried feeding an audio track where the instrumental parts are

    replaced by actual silence, generating, then re-attaching the real audio in

    the edit? Curious whether that trades one artifact for another.

Happy to share the measurement script — it's about 10 lines of ffmpeg + numpy,

and it turns "feels off" into a number you can compare across seeds and settings.

Animation - Video Reduced audio-reactivity in LTX-2.5?

Enable HLS to view with audio, or disable this notification

7 Upvotes

I’ve been experimenting with LTX 2.3 vs LTX 2.5 for audio-reactive video, and for this specific kind of workflow, 2.3 still seems noticeably better to me.

The biggest difference is right at the start of a shot. With LTX 2.5, even with the audio-reactive LoRA, I often get this behavior where the model more or less holds the first frame until the first obvious beat or transient arrives. Then the motion suddenly starts. For music videos, especially slower or more atmospheric tracks, that can make the opening of every generation feel dead.

With LTX 2.3, the same LoRA seems to fix that much more effectively. I get more subtle motion from the beginning, even before a strong beat lands. Fog shifts, surfaces breathe, particles drift, light responds, and the shot feels alive instead of waiting for permission to move.

That matters a lot for the video I made for The Weights in the Walls, because the track starts very sparse and gradually builds. A lot of the visual motion is supposed to come from sub-bass pressure, glitches, sustained vocals, and ambient texture, not just obvious percussion.

I also tried Minimax H3, but for this particular use case I don’t think it fits as well.

It seems less tightly audio-reactive for the kind of abstract, beat-aware motion I’m after. It can make nice-looking clips, but I have a harder time getting the movement to feel structurally connected to the music.

There’s also the hardware side of it. I’m doing this on a very glamorous RTX 4070, so with LTX I can still push a resolution and overall image quality that feels surprisingly good for local generation. With H3, I’m much more constrained, and the tradeoff in resolution/quality makes it harder to justify when the audio response is also weaker for this style.

The whole video was built around first-frame / last-frame generation.

I cut the song into short scenes, roughly timed so the scene boundaries land near musical changes and beats. For each scene, I generated a dedicated starting frame that represented the next stage of the visual progression.

Then the important part: the starting frame of Scene 2 becomes the last frame target for Scene 1. The starting frame of Scene 3 becomes the last frame target for Scene 2, and so on.

So instead of generating a bunch of unrelated clips and hiding the cuts with editing, every shot is the model transforming one designed frame into the next designed frame.

That gave me a chain like:

Scene 1 start frame → Scene 2 start frame
Scene 2 start frame → Scene 3 start frame
Scene 3 start frame → Scene 4 start frame

and so on until the end.

The final video is basically just those generations placed back to back. There are no fancy transition effects doing the heavy lifting. The morphing, folding, cracking, expanding, and dissolving between visual states is happening inside the model itself.

For this workflow, that early-shot responsiveness makes a surprisingly big difference, which is why I currently still prefer LTX 2.3 + the audio-reactive LoRA over 2.5 for this kind of music video.

It's a shame because 2.5 is noticeably faster, so I can go through more iterations, but if I have to generate each clip 5 times to get it to start moving from the start, it kind of invalidates the speed gains.
